Events and Competition Apprentice
Department: Marketing & Communications
Reporting to: Competitions Delivery Manager
Responsible for:
n/a
Salary Starting salary £3.30 per hour – 35 hrs per week.Scope: Main purpose: Support the delivery of Squash events and competitions. Liaising
with players, facilities and other stakeholders to ensure that competitions are delivered to the highest standard.
Key responsibilities
Being main point of contact for sanctioned event organisors Working as part of a team to delivery local, national and international
events Preparing equipment and resources for events and competitions At event tournament registration and results collation. Set event venues up with correct branding and information points.
